#=============================================================================
from datetime import date
from os import listdir as os_listdir, path as os_path, remove as os_remove, replace as os_replace
import re
from sys import stdout as sys_stdout
#=============================================================================
class CopyrightDatesModification:
""" Helps automatically modifying the dates of copyright for some S/W.
"""
#-------------------------------------------------------------------------
def __init__(self, base_directory : str ,
excluded_directories: list = [],
excluded_suffixes : list = [] ) -> None:
'''Constructor.
Args:
base_directory: the path to the base directory from which the
version, revision and date of last modification of the
software will be evaluated down to the directories tree.
'''
self.base_directory = base_directory
self.excluded_directories = excluded_directories + ['__pycache__']
self.excluded_suffixes = excluded_suffixes
self.reset()
#-------------------------------------------------------------------------
def reset(self):
'''Resets internal status.
'''
self.already_evaluated = False
self.current_year = str( date.today().year )
self.reg_exp = re.compile( '(1|2)[0-9]{3}' )
#-------------------------------------------------------------------------
def modify(self, stop_count: int = -1 ,
verbose : bool = False,
max_size : int = 50 ) -> None:
'''Runs the script that modifies the files content.
Args:
stop_count: the stop number. Once number of found copyright
texts is equal to this stop-number, file modification
stops. Set this to -1 to run through the whole content
of files. Defaults to -1 (i.e. runs through the whole
file content).
'''
if not self.already_evaluated:
self.__run_directory( self.base_directory, stop_count, verbose, max_size )
#-------------------------------------------------------------------------
def __run_directory(self, dir_path: str ,
count : int ,
verbose : bool,
max_size: int ):
'''Recursively runs through directories to modify dates of copyright.
Args:
dir_path: The path to the directory to be parsed.
count: the stop number. Once number of found copyright texts
is equal to this stop-number, file modification stops.
Runs through the whole content of files if count = -1.
'''
#-----------------------------------------------------------------
def _get_substring(match):
return match.string[ match.start():match.end() ]
#-----------------------------------------------------------------
def _print_verbose(src_filename):
if len(src_filename) <= max_size:
file_name = src_filename
else:
file_name = '...' + src_filename[3-max_size:]
the_format = '{' + ':{:d}s'.format( max_size ) + '} '
print( the_format.format( file_name ), end='' )
#-----------------------------------------------------------------
my_dir_content = [ os_path.join(dir_path, filename) for filename in os_listdir(dir_path) ]
my_subdirs = [ dirpath for dirpath in my_dir_content \
if os_path.isdir(dirpath) and os_path.basename(dirpath) not in self.excluded_directories ]
my_python_srcs = [ filepath for filepath in my_dir_content \
if os_path.isfile(filepath) and not ('.git' in filepath or '.settings' in filepath) ]
for subdir_path in my_subdirs:
self.__run_directory( subdir_path, count, verbose, max_size )
for python_src_path in my_python_srcs:
if verbose:
_print_verbose( python_src_path )
sys_stdout.flush()
if any(python_src_path.endswith(suffix) for suffix in self.excluded_suffixes):
if verbose: print( 'excluded' )
continue
b_modified = False
with open( python_src_path, 'r' ) as fp:
file_content = fp.readlines()
for num_line, line in enumerate(file_content):
if 'Copyright ' in line:
dates_match = [ d for d in self.reg_exp.finditer( line ) ]
if len(dates_match) == 1:
try:
# only one date. Is it current year?
the_year = _get_substring( dates_match[0] )
if the_year != self.current_year:
# well, no. So let's append current year in between
my_start_index, my_end_index = dates_match[0].start(), dates_match[0].end()
file_content[ num_line ] = '{}-{}{}'.format( line[:my_end_index],
self.current_year ,
line[my_end_index:] )
b_modified = True
except:
count += 1
else:
try:
# two dates (and no more according to our copyright conventions)
end_year = _get_substring( dates_match[1] )
# does last year equals current one?
if end_year != self.current_year:
# well, no. So, let's change ending year with current one
my_start_index, my_end_index = dates_match[1].start(), dates_match[1].end()
file_content[ num_line ] = '{}{}{}'.format( line[:my_start_index],
self.current_year ,
line[my_end_index:] )
b_modified = True
except:
count += 1
count -= 1
if count == 0:
# ok, let's stop modifying copyright dates in this file
break
if b_modified:
# some copyright dates have been modified,
# so we have to modify file
try:
if verbose:
print( 'modified' )
# save modified file
new_name = python_src_path+'~'
with open( new_name, 'w' ) as fp:
fp.writelines( file_content )
# remove former one
os_remove( python_src_path )
# rename new one
os_replace( new_name, python_src_path )
except Exception as e:
print( "!!! Exception raised while modifying file'{:s}\n -- {:s}".format( python_src_path, str(e) ) )
else:
if verbose:
print( 'ok' )
self.already_evaluated = True
